Innovative Techniques in Facade Assembly
The modern building landscape demands increasingly complex and high-performance facade systems, driving advancement in fabrication techniques. Established methods are giving way to groundbreaking processes, including robotic prefabrication which allows for precise panel manufacture off-site, significantly shortening on-site construction schedule. Computational design tools are critical to this shift, enabling customized facade elements engineered for specific project requirements . Furthermore, the exploration of advanced materials, such as composite panels and responsive glass, coupled with layered printing potential , is reshaping how we create building facades.

Challenges and Solutions in Facade Fabrication
Modern facade construction presents several challenges , ranging from complex geometry to stringent structural specifications . Frequent issues include accurate component integration , minimizing thermal bridging , and ensuring durable weathering . Strategies often necessitate advanced parametric modeling coupled with bespoke fabrication techniques and dependable assurance measures. Moreover , communication between engineers and fabricators is essential for seamless execution completion.
